Abstract :
Our previously developed two-frequency folded-diagram method is applied to calculate the binding energy of 5ΛHe starting with Nijmegen YN potentials NSC89 and NSC97(a-f). Since the masses of a hyeron and a nucleon are different and so may be their binding energies in a hypernucleus, wave functions of a hyperon and a nucleon are treated with different frequencies. The frequency ℏωN for a nucleon in 5ΛHe is set constant according to an empirical formula, while that for a hyperon ℏωY remains as a parameter. The G-matrix elements are calculated exactly by using an exact Pauli exclusion operator. We then obtain the Λʹs single particle energy in 5ΛHe as a function of ℏωΛ. A stable ℏωΛ can be found at the saturate minimum. Results from various modes of the realistic Nijmegen NSC89 and NSC97 YN potentials are compared to each other. Calculations by switching ℏωN to other values are also done. The result from NSC97f is found to be closest to the experimental value. Possible implications of the results are discussed.
